Output 51932528f7d12f179ee933f8304c2332d2dc13927478f5ddaca9d0f9610e8d15:0

value
13667430
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05a854e6a1561bfb92afbf83431f6a62efaf7206 OP_EQUAL
address
M8R5GH296USqMhpufha8Re3Zi9aUYg5cwA
transaction
51932528f7d12f179ee933f8304c2332d2dc13927478f5ddaca9d0f9610e8d15
spent
true